#17b67d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#17b67d is composed of 9% red, 71.4%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.3%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 158.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 40.2%. #17b67d color hex could be obtained by blending #2efffa with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

● #17b67d color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#17b67d has RGB values of R:23, G:182,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1554045.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010805 is the darkest color, while #f5fefb is the lightest one.
